초록

Organosolv lignin (OSL) esters (side-chain carbon number, n = 3, 4, and 5) have been demonstrated to be miscible with poly(epsilon-caprolactone) (PCL) on a scale (20-30 nm) for detecting glass transition temperature (Tg) by differential scanning calorimetry (Polym. J. 2009, 41(3), 219-227). Further precise quantification of homogeneity was conducted for the OSL propionate (OSL-Pr, n = 3)/PCL and OSL butyrate (OSL-Bu, n = 4)/PCL blends by means of dynamic mechanical analysis (DMA) and solid-state n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R). DMA revealed a composition-dependent Tg for these blend samples, which implies the attainment of an intimate mixing of the ingredients on a scale of 15 nm. From the measurements of proton spin-lattice relaxation times (T1H) using solid-state NMR, the blends were estimated to be substantially homogeneous on a scale of 6 nm. But the equalization of the T1H for the components of OSL-Pr/PCL was not remarkable; that is, the constituents of OSL-Pr/PCL were relatively imperfectly miscible with each other.
